数据库基础知识是什么课程

worktile 其他 2

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库基础知识是计算机科学和信息技术领域中的一门重要课程。它主要涉及数据库的设计、组织、管理和应用等方面的基础知识。下面是关于数据库基础知识课程的五个主要内容点:

    1. 数据库概念和原理:课程的第一个重点是教授学生数据库的基本概念和原理。这包括关系型数据库、非关系型数据库、数据库管理系统(DBMS)的功能和特点,以及数据库的基本架构和组成等。学生需要了解数据库的基本概念和原理,为后续的学习打下坚实的基础。

    2. 数据库设计:数据库设计是课程的一个关键内容。学生将学习如何根据实际需求设计数据库模式,包括实体-关系模型(ER模型)的设计和规范化等。他们还将学习如何使用数据库设计工具,如ER图工具和数据库管理工具,来辅助数据库设计过程。

    3. 数据库查询语言:课程还会介绍数据库查询语言,如结构化查询语言(SQL)。学生将学习如何使用SQL语言来查询和操作数据库中的数据,包括创建表、插入数据、更新数据和删除数据等。他们还将学习如何使用SQL语句来进行复杂的查询和连接操作,以满足不同的查询需求。

    4. 数据库管理和优化:课程还会涉及数据库的管理和优化。学生将学习如何管理数据库的安全性和完整性,包括用户权限管理、数据备份和恢复等。他们还将学习如何对数据库进行性能优化,包括索引设计、查询优化和存储优化等。这些内容对于保证数据库的高效运行和数据的安全性至关重要。

    5. 数据库应用开发:最后,课程还会介绍数据库应用开发的基础知识。学生将学习如何使用编程语言(如Java、Python等)与数据库进行交互,包括连接数据库、执行SQL语句和处理查询结果等。他们还将学习如何设计和开发基于数据库的应用程序,以满足不同的业务需求。

    综上所述,数据库基础知识课程涵盖了数据库的概念和原理、数据库设计、数据库查询语言、数据库管理和优化,以及数据库应用开发等方面的知识。通过学习这门课程,学生将获得数据库方面的基本能力和技能,为未来在数据库相关领域的工作和研究打下坚实的基础。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库基础知识是计算机科学与技术、软件工程等相关专业中的一门基础课程。该课程主要介绍数据库的基本概念、原理和技术,旨在培养学生对数据库管理系统的理解和应用能力。

    数据库基础知识课程通常包括以下内容:

    1. 数据库概述:介绍数据库的定义、特点和作用,探讨数据库与文件系统的区别。

    2. 数据模型:介绍关系模型、层次模型、网状模型和面向对象模型等常见的数据模型,让学生了解不同数据模型的特点和应用场景。

    3. 关系数据库:重点介绍关系模型及其代数和演算,讲解关系数据库的基本概念、关系模式、关系操作和关系完整性约束等。

    4. SQL语言:学习SQL(Structured Query Language)语言的基本语法和常用操作,包括数据查询、数据更新、数据定义和数据控制等。

    5. 数据库设计:介绍数据库设计的基本原理和方法,包括实体-关系模型、范式理论和关系数据库设计规范等。

    6. 数据库管理系统:介绍数据库管理系统(DBMS)的基本功能和组成,包括数据存储管理、查询优化、并发控制和故障恢复等。

    7. 数据库安全与完整性:探讨数据库安全性和数据完整性的重要性,介绍用户权限管理、数据备份和恢复等相关技术。

    8. 数据库应用开发:介绍数据库应用开发的基本原理和方法,包括数据库连接、事务处理、数据库触发器和存储过程等。

    通过学习数据库基础知识课程,学生可以掌握数据库的基本概念和原理,了解数据库管理系统的工作原理和应用技术,具备进行数据库设计、查询和管理的能力,为后续的数据库应用开发和数据分析等工作奠定基础。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库基础知识是计算机科学和信息技术领域中的重要课程之一。该课程主要涵盖了数据库的基本概念、原理和应用技术。学习数据库基础知识可以帮助学生理解和掌握数据库的设计、管理和操作方法,为他们今后从事与数据库相关的工作打下坚实的基础。

    数据库基础知识课程通常分为理论与实践两个部分。理论部分主要介绍数据库的基本概念和原理,包括数据模型、数据结构、数据操作语言、数据库管理系统等内容。实践部分则侧重于数据库的设计与开发,学生将通过实践项目来运用所学知识,掌握数据库的设计与开发技能。

    以下是数据库基础知识课程的一般内容和学习方法:

    一、数据库基本概念和原理

    1. 数据库基本概念:了解数据库的定义、特点、分类和应用领域等基本概念。
    2. 数据模型:学习关系模型、层次模型、网状模型和对象模型等不同的数据模型,了解它们的特点和应用。
    3. 数据库系统结构:了解数据库系统的三级模式结构和组成部分,包括外模式、概念模式和内模式等。
    4. 数据库管理系统:介绍数据库管理系统(DBMS)的作用、功能和分类,学习数据库管理系统的基本原理和工作流程。
    5. 数据库安全性与完整性:学习数据库的安全性和完整性保护方法,包括用户权限管理、事务管理和并发控制等。

    二、数据库设计与规范化

    1. 数据库设计原则:学习数据库设计的基本原则和方法,包括实体-关系模型、关系模式和关系数据库等的设计方法。
    2. 实体关系模型:学习实体关系模型的概念、属性和关系,理解实体之间的联系和关系。
    3. 数据库规范化:了解数据库规范化的目的和原则,学习三范式(第一范式、第二范式和第三范式)的概念和应用。

    三、SQL语言和数据库操作

    1. SQL语言基础:学习SQL语言的基本语法和常用命令,包括数据查询、插入、更新和删除等操作。
    2. 数据库查询语言:学习数据库查询语言的基本原理和应用,包括关系代数和关系演算等。
    3. 数据库索引和优化:了解数据库索引的原理和作用,学习数据库查询优化的方法和技巧。

    四、数据库管理和维护

    1. 数据库管理:学习数据库的创建、备份、恢复和迁移等管理操作,了解数据库管理的基本原则和方法。
    2. 数据库性能优化:学习数据库性能优化的原理和方法,包括索引优化、查询优化和存储优化等。
    3. 数据库安全与备份:了解数据库的安全性保护和备份策略,学习数据库安全性管理和备份恢复的方法。

    五、数据库应用开发

    1. 数据库应用开发环境:学习数据库应用开发的环境和工具,包括数据库开发平台和集成开发环境等。
    2. 数据库应用开发技术:学习数据库应用开发的常用技术,包括数据库编程、存储过程和触发器等。
    3. 数据库应用案例:通过实践项目,学习数据库应用的开发和实现,掌握数据库应用开发的基本方法和技能。

    学习数据库基础知识的方法和操作流程可以根据不同的教学方式和学习资源进行选择。常见的学习方法包括:

    1. 讲授与听课:通过课堂讲授和听课来学习数据库基础知识。教师可以根据教材内容进行讲解,学生通过听课来掌握和理解数据库的基本概念和原理。

    2. 实践与实验:通过实践项目和实验操作来学习数据库的设计和开发。学生可以通过实际操作来运用所学知识,加深对数据库的理解和掌握。

    3. 自学与阅读:通过自学和阅读相关教材和参考书籍来学习数据库基础知识。学生可以根据自己的学习进度和兴趣来选择学习内容,通过阅读和思考来提升自己的理解和能力。

    4. 实践与应用:通过参与实际项目和应用开发来学习数据库的应用技术。学生可以积极参与实际项目,通过实践和应用来提升自己的数据库开发能力和实践经验。

    总之,学习数据库基础知识需要掌握数据库的基本概念和原理,熟悉数据库的设计和开发方法,通过实践和应用来提升自己的能力和技能。学生可以根据教学资源和个人兴趣选择适合自己的学习方法和操作流程,不断提升自己在数据库领域的专业知识和能力。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部